The Exynos prepare_command function is only checking when to set the
SDMMC_CMD_USE_HOLD_REG bit. Now that there is a generic way to check
on when to set SDMMC_CMD_USE_HOLD_REG bit.

-static void dw_mci_exynos_prepare_command(struct dw_mci *host, u32 *cmdr)
-{
-       /*
-        * Exynos4412 and Exynos5250 extends the use of CMD register with the
-        * use of bit 29 (which is reserved on standard MSHC controllers) for
-        * optionally bypassing the HOLD register for command and data. The
-        * HOLD register should be bypassed in case there is no phase shift
-        * applied on CMD/DATA that is sent to the card.
-        */
-       if (SDMMC_CLKSEL_GET_DRV_WD3(mci_readl(host, CLKSEL)))
-               *cmdr |= SDMMC_CMD_USE_HOLD_REG;
-}
